An award-winning, global food manufacturer are seeking a Maintenance Electrician to join their dedicated team. Located just outside of Grantham, Nottinghamshire this successful and well established business combine traditional values with modern engineering to produce premium products.

This position offers a refreshing change from typical manufacturing environments by prioritising proactive equipment reliability over a high-pressure reactive maintenance. Operating on a Monday to Friday double days shift pattern, you will maintain specialised production machinery and support capital project installations.

Role and responsibilities of this Maintenance Electrician role:

Carry out robust planned preventative maintenance (PPM) schedules and review them for effectiveness.
Respond promptly to critical machinery breakdowns to implement effective repairs.
Identify, develop and implement improvement projects across the site's specialised equipment.
Utilise Root Cause Analysis techniques to prevent recurring engineering issues.
Support the installation and commissioning of new equipment and capital projects.
Work under the guidance of the shift lead, completing all allocated tasks efficiently.
Document all completed works, reports and data accurately.
Adhere strictly to all Health & Safety procedures, hygiene standards and company rules.

Qualifications and experience needed for this Maintenance Electrician role

NVQ Level 3 Electrical Qualification or 18th Edition.
Experience working within a fast-paced environment.
Strong, up-to-date awareness of workplace Health & Safety legislation and procedures.
Adaptable and flexible mindset to meet seasonal business demands and fluctuating production requirements.
High self-motivation with the ability to work independently using your own initiative.
Industrious work ethic with the capability to perform effectively under pressure.
Strong attention to detail.

Benefits to you of this Maintenance Electrician role

Salary of up to £41,500 per annum.
Annual Company Profit Related Bonus.
Pension scheme - 8% matched.
Annual holiday entitlement of 25 days plus bank holidays.
Canteen and on-site shop
Life Assurance coverage.
Access to rewards and savings portal for retail discounts.
Monday to Friday working hours (6am-2pm and 2pm-10pm)
Opportunity to work with cutting-edge, custom-developed packaging and processing technology
